- noun plural incendiary a person who deliberately sets fire to buildings or other property, as an arsonist. 1
- noun plural incendiary Military. a shell, bomb, or grenade containing napalm, thermite, or some other substance that burns with an intense heat. 1
- noun plural incendiary a person who stirs up strife, sedition, etc.; an agitator. 1
